  • Patent number: 8197484
    Abstract: An assembly includes a holder having a first arm and a second arm, the holder being movable between a first configuration and a second configuration. The assembly further includes an actuator movable in relation to the holder between a first position and a second position. Movement of the actuator from the first position to the second position causes movement of the holder from the first configuration to the second configuration. The first arm has a first bone plate contact portion, and the second arm has a second bone plate contact portion. The first bone plate contact portion and the second bone plate contact portion are separated by a first distance when the holder is in the first configuration. The first bone plate contact portion and the second bone plate contact portion are separated by a second distance when the holder is in the second configuration. The first distance is greater than the second distance.

  • Patent number: 6866667
    Abstract: A patellar milling clamp is provided with a depth control for limiting and controlling the milling depth of a grater rotated against a bone secured in the milling clamp. A stop ring is provided on a shaft of the milling tool. The shaft is slidable in a guide bushing of the milling clamp, and a rotatable cap on the guide bushing is selectively engaged in notches in the guide bushing to provide an abutment surface at selectively different elevations. Further advancement of the tool is prevented when the stop ring abuts the abutment surface of the cap. The depth of milling is precisely controlled regardless of the original thickness of the patellar bone being milled.

  • Publication number: 20040087958
    Abstract: A surgical tool driver has a driven end connectable to a rotary drive source and a driving end connectable to a surgical tool. A shaft assembly there between includes a hollow outer shaft and a flexible drive shaft for transmitting rotary power from the driven end to the driving end. The shaft assemble is curved for bypassing anatomical features in a patient.
